Description of the Position :
The team member will perform a variety of specialized activities involved in the installation, configuration, operation, modification, and repair of computer, telecommunications, multimedia equipment, mobile devices, and related hardware and software. This position provides support to technology users and may direct others as needed. The role requires working independently with minimal supervision, relying on experience, guidelines, and good judgment.
